首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何解决Flutter上的“在你的路径中找不到git”?

问题概述

在Flutter开发过程中,遇到“在你的路径中找不到git”的错误通常是因为系统找不到Git命令行工具。Git是Flutter依赖的一个工具,用于版本控制和包管理。

基础概念

Git是一个分布式版本控制系统(DVCS),用于跟踪软件开发中的更改,并在多名开发者协作时管理代码。

解决方法

要解决这个问题,你需要确保Git已经安装在你的系统上,并且其可执行文件的路径已经添加到系统的环境变量中。

安装Git

  1. Windows:
  • macOS:
    • 使用Homebrew安装Git(如果你已经安装了Homebrew):
    • 使用Homebrew安装Git(如果你已经安装了Homebrew):
    • 或者直接从Git官网下载安装程序:https://git-scm.com/download/mac
  • Linux:
    • 使用包管理器安装Git,例如在Ubuntu上:
    • 使用包管理器安装Git,例如在Ubuntu上:

配置环境变量

安装完成后,你需要将Git的可执行文件路径添加到系统的环境变量中。

  1. Windows:
    • 打开“系统属性” -> “高级系统设置” -> “环境变量”。
    • 在“系统变量”部分,找到Path变量并编辑它,添加Git的安装路径(通常是C:\Program Files\Git\bin)。
  • macOS/Linux:
    • 编辑~/.bashrc~/.zshrc文件,添加以下行:
    • 编辑~/.bashrc~/.zshrc文件,添加以下行:
    • 然后运行source ~/.bashrcsource ~/.zshrc使更改生效。

验证安装

打开终端或命令提示符,输入以下命令验证Git是否安装成功:

代码语言:txt
复制
git --version

如果显示了Git的版本信息,说明安装成功。

应用场景

这个问题通常出现在以下场景:

  • 新安装Flutter环境后首次运行Flutter命令。
  • 系统更新后Git路径发生变化。
  • 在不同的开发环境中切换。

参考链接

通过以上步骤,你应该能够解决Flutter上的“在你的路径中找不到git”问题。如果问题仍然存在,请检查是否有其他依赖项缺失或配置错误。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• flutter图片加载内存优化,我只是很馋原生缓存的图片而已

    如果,你使用的是混栈开发模式,就是所谓的在原生的基础上接入flutter,那么在成功接入flutter之后,你肯定会碰到这样一个困扰,就是flutter这边的图片加载如何利用原生那边已经缓存好的图片数据。因为如果不利用的话,比如同样一张图片,在原生层加载了一次,然后,在flutter这边的业务,假如也需要加载同样一张图,而且是相同尺寸,那将会占用两份内存,这个开销是很不划算的,那么如何解决,请继续本文阅读。首先先看一个效果,图的上半部分是利用原生ImageView加载图片,可以看到内存快找中找不到Image这个class,flutter整体占用内存也比原生要低一些。

    012
    领券